Studies on Influence of Temperature on Diffusion of Solution in Flow-Injection Analysis

Abstract: In this paper the influence of temperature on the diffusion of solution in flow-injection analysis is studied.The theoretical and experimental resuts show that the peak height and residence time increase and the half width decreases, with increasing temperature,whereas the peak area keeps constant. With increasing of the sample volume and flow rate,the influence of temperature on peak height residence time and half width can be decreased. These results are theoretically explained.
